It Takes Courage to Lead

One of Winston Churchill’s most admirable qualities was his courage. He was unafraid to stand his ground when he faced overwhelming opposition. His outstanding courage saved Western civilization and made him one of the greatest leaders in Britain’s history. On today’s radio show, we discuss the sad state of leadership in the West and what it takes to have courageous leadership.
